Hummus<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Hummus-1.jpg\" alt=\"An image of hummus, a creamy blend of chickpeas and tahini, one of Lebanon\u2019s famous dishes.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246517\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Hummus-1.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Hummus-1-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Hummus-1-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Hummus-1-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.pexels.com\/photo\/a-close-up-shot-of-a-bowl-of-hummus-4899788\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Denys Gromov \/ Pexels \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Hummus is a staple dish in Lebanon, known for its smooth texture and rich flavour. It\u2019s made by blending cooked chickpeas with tahini (sesame paste), olive oil, garlic, and lemon juice, creating a creamy and tangy dip. It\u2019s typically served with warm pita bread, making it a perfect appetiser or snack. Hummus is loved for its simplicity and versatility, often paired with vegetables, meats, or used as a dip for snacks. Its popularity across Lebanon makes it a must-try for anyone exploring Lebanese cuisine, as it showcases the country\u2019s love for fresh, natural ingredients.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 3 &#8211; 6 USD \/ \u20b9256.03 &#8211; 512.06<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Byblos<\/p>\n<h3>2. Tabbouleh<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Tabbouleh.jpg\" alt=\"An image of tabbouleh, a fresh, herb-packed salad made with bulgur, parsley, and tomatoes.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246523\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Tabbouleh.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Tabbouleh-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Tabbouleh-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Tabbouleh-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Flickr_-_cyclonebill_-_Tabbouleh.jpg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: cyclonebill \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Tabbouleh is a refreshing Lebanese salad known for its bright, herby flavour. The main ingredients include finely chopped parsley, mint, tomatoes, and bulgur wheat, all dressed with olive oil and lemon juice. This dish is perfect for those who enjoy light, healthy meals full of fresh flavours. Tabbouleh is often served as part of a mezze platter, where it complements other small dishes. Its tangy lemon balance and parsley&#8217;s earthiness are often enjoyed during gatherings or as a side to main meals..<\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 5 &#8211; 7 USD \/ \u20b9426.71 &#8211; 597.40<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Baalbek<\/p>\n<h3>3. Falafel<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Falafel-2.jpg\" alt=\"An image of falafel, deep-fried chickpea balls, onions and garlic, served in pita bread, salad.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246514\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Falafel-2.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Falafel-2-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Falafel-2-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Falafel-2-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Dishes_at_falafel_shop_in_Roppongi_2.jpg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Syced \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Falafel is made from deep-fried balls of ground chickpeas, onions, garlic, and herbs. These golden, crispy balls are often served in pita bread, salad, pickles, and tahini sauce. The outside is crunchy, while the inside remains soft and delicious, making it a tasty and satisfying meal. Falafel is a popular vegetarian option packed with protein and is often enjoyed as a quick snack or light meal. It is loved by many in Lebanon and is an essential dish for anyone wanting authentic Lebanese flavours.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 2 &#8211; 4 USD \/ \u20b9170.69 &#8211; 341.37<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Tripoli, Beirut<\/p>\n<h3>4. Kebbeh<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Kebbeh.jpg\" alt=\"An image of Kebbeh, a traditional Lebanese dish made from minced meat and bulgur.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246518\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Kebbeh.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Kebbeh-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Kebbeh-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Kebbeh-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/pixabay.com\/photos\/kebbeh-food-restaurant-asian-meal-4102012\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: joseph1mont \/ Pixabay \/ Image For Representation Only<br \/>\n<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Kebbeh is a classic Lebanese dish made from finely ground meat, usually lamb or beef, mixed with bulgur wheat and spices. This mixture is shaped into oval forms and can be baked, fried, or served raw as kibbeh nayeh. The soft meat and grainy texture of bulgur come together to create a filling and tasty dish. It\u2019s often served with yoghurt or a tangy tomato sauce. Kebbeh is a well-loved dish across Lebanon, with different regions offering their own versions. <\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 8 &#8211; 12 USD \/ \u20b9682.74 &#8211; 1024.11<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Baalbek, Tripoli<\/p>\n<h3>5. Manakish<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Manakish.jpg\" alt=\"An image of Manakish, a traditional Lebanese flatbread topped with za&#039;atar and olive oil.\n\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246519\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Manakish.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Manakish-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Manakish-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Manakish-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Israeli_zaatar_manakeesh.jpg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Nsaum75 \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Manakish is a traditional Lebanese flatbread topped with za&#8217;atar, a mix of herbs, sesame seeds, and olive oil, then baked until golden. The tangy za&#8217;atar paired with the richness of olive oil gives it a distinctive flavour. It can also be made with variations like cheese, minced meat, or vegetables. This versatile dish is popular for its simple yet satisfying taste and is often enjoyed as a light meal or snack. The warm, freshly baked bread brings a comforting aroma, reflecting Lebanon\u2019s bakery culture and the country\u2019s love for flavourful, wholesome foods.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 2 &#8211; 4 USD \/ \u20b9170.69 &#8211; 341.37<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Sidon<\/p>\n<h3>6. Shawarma<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Shawarma-2.jpg\" alt=\"An image of shawarma, a popular Lebanese dish and street food, filled with spiced meat.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246522\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Shawarma-2.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Shawarma-2-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Shawarma-2-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Shawarma-2-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.m.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Handmade_Chicken_Shawarma_Wrap_-_Lavash.jpg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Andy Li \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Shawarma is a well-loved Lebanese street food made with seasoned meat, typically lamb, chicken, or beef, cooked slowly on a vertical rotisserie. The meat is sliced thin and served in warm pita bread, often with vegetables, pickles, and a tahini or garlic sauce drizzle. The blend of spices gives it a rich, savoury flavour that is irresistible. Shawarma is perfect for those seeking a quick, filling meal. Its tender, juicy meat and combination of fresh ingredients make it a satisfying choice for any occasion. <\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 4 &#8211; 7 USD \/ \u20b9341.37 &#8211; 597.40<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Tyre<\/p>\n<h3>7. Mujaddara<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Mujaddara.jpg\" alt=\"An image of mujaddara, a dish made with lentils, rice, and caramelised onions.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246520\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Mujaddara.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Mujaddara-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Mujaddara-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Mujaddara-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Mujaddara_-_My_own_style.JPG\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Tamorlan \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Mujaddara is a comforting Lebanese dish made with rice, lentils, and caramelised onions. The lentils and rice are cooked together with spices like cumin and coriander, giving the dish a warm, earthy flavour. The caramelised onions on top add sweetness and depth to the dish. Mujaddara is often served with yoghurt or a side salad. It\u2019s a simple, hearty meal that is nutritious and satisfying. This dish is especially popular with vegetarians and is a staple in Lebanese homes, offering a taste of the country&#8217;s love for wholesome, comforting food.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 5 &#8211; 8 USD \/ \u20b9426.71 &#8211; 682.74<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Zahle<\/p>\n<h3>8. Sambousek<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Sambousek.jpg\" alt=\"An image showing a view of sambousek, one of the most famous foods in Lebanon.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246521\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Sambousek.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Sambousek-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Sambousek-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Sambousek-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Sambousek.JPG\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Miansari66 \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Sambousek is a traditional Lebanese pastry filled with cheese, spinach, or minced meat. The pastry is deep-fried, making it crispy on the outside and soft inside. It is a popular snack or appetiser, often served at family gatherings and special occasions. The filling inside can vary, offering different flavours that suit many tastes. The combination of a crunchy outer layer and a savoury filling makes sambousek a tasty and satisfying treat. <\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 2 &#8211; 4 USD \/ \u20b9170.69 &#8211; 341.37<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Tripoli, Beirut<\/p>\n<h3>9. Fattoush<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Fattoush-1.jpg\" alt=\"An image of fattoush, a Lebanese salad made with mixed greens, tomatoes, and fried pita.\n\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246515\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Fattoush-1.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Fattoush-1-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Fattoush-1-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Fattoush-1-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Fattoush.JPG\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Aziz1005 \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<br \/>\n<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Fattoush is a fresh salad made from vegetables like lettuce, tomatoes, cucumbers, and radishes. It is dressed with olive oil, lemon juice, and sumac, giving it a tangy flavour. The salad is topped with crispy fried pita bread, which adds a nice crunch. Fattoush is popular for its light, refreshing taste and is often served alongside other dishes. The mix of fresh vegetables and crunchy pita makes it a healthy and tasty choice. <\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 4 &#8211; 6 USD \/ \u20b9341.37 &#8211; 512<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Jbeil<\/p>\n<h3>10. Baba Ghanoush<\/h3>\n<div><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/tripxl.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Baba-Ghanoush.jpg\" alt=\"An image of baba ghanoush, a smoky aubergine dip, one of the best foods in Lebanon.\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-246513\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Baba-Ghanoush.jpg 850w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Baba-Ghanoush-300x150.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Baba-Ghanoush-768x384.jpg 768w, https:\/\/blog-img-dev.s3.ap-south-1.amazonaws.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/04\/Baba-Ghanoush-120x60.jpg 120w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><\/div>\n<p><a class=\"imagesource-link\" href=\"https:\/\/commons.wikimedia.org\/wiki\/File:Baba_ghanoush_%28hummus_de_berenjena%29_%285951645998%29.jpg\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Photo: Lablascovegmenu \/ Wikimedia Commons \/ Image For Representation Only<br \/>\n<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Baba Ghanoush is a smoky aubergine dip made by roasting and mashing aubergines with tahini, garlic, lemon juice, and olive oil. This creamy, savoury dip is often served as part of a mezze platter with pita bread or vegetables. The combination of smoky aubergine and the rich flavour of tahini creates a unique taste. It\u2019s a beloved dish that is enjoyed for its versatility and depth of flavour. Baba Ghanoush is perfect for sharing and adds a delicious, creamy element to any meal, showcasing the flavours of Lebanese cuisine.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Average Cost: <\/strong> 4 &#8211; 6 USD \/ \u20b9341.37 &#8211; 512.06<br \/>\n<strong>Locations: <\/strong> Beirut, Baalbek<\/p>\n<p><em>Food in Lebanon is a vibrant blend of fresh ingredients, herbs, and spices, offering a wide range of healthy, flavour-packed dishes.
